Abstract

By a closer inspection of the massive Schwinger model within mass perturbation theory we find that, in addition to the n-boson bound states, a further type of hybrid bound states has to be included into the model. Further we explicitly compute the decay widths of the three-boson bound state and of the lightest hybrid bound state.
